They must be built on chassis with axels or placed on a permanent foundation on real property. RVs are also legal, but for THOWs, there are specific requirements, including license and registration with the California DMV. THOWs must function and look like a conventional home, supporting cooking, sleeping, and other dwelling activities. It’s also important to note that certain larger cities like Los Angeles are less tiny house-friendly, especially within city limits (although that is changing rapidly – (Read the PDF here).

Remember, there are no rules that say every tiny house should include a sleeping loft! I’ve seen ranch-style tiny homes and tiny homes where the loft was a play area, living room, or home office. Because you’re working with such a small space, DIY tiny house design is realistic. Many of us can tap into our inner design skills and may find the process very enjoyable. I suggest having an expert review your plans and getting some feedback from friends or family as you go (just in case you’re missing the forest for the trees).

Ask them how you should change things or if they foresee any issues. Another critical way to evaluate your tiny house design is to apply low-fidelity testing. When you think you want something a certain way, get out some cardboard and build it. In a tiny house, that sink is probably very close to the kitchen, where there is also a sink. So why not go with one sink that can function for both spaces? Most of us use the bathroom for less than an hour a day, so it makes sense that it’s not an area where we should allocate MORE space.
